Phnix Fire to Attend 2025 PRMA Summit

Camarillo, CA October 10, 2025 - Phnix Fire, Inc., a leader in intelligent residential wildfire defense systems, announced today that it will attend the Private Risk Management Association (PRMA) Summit, taking place October 20–21 in New Orleans, LA. The company will showcase its next-generation wildfire defense technology designed for ultra-high-net-worth homeowners, estates, and communities located in wildfire-prone regions.

 Phnix Fire’s integrated system combines AI-powered sensing, off-grid power, and autonomous water-based suppression to provide protection during wildfire events, even when power and communication networks fail. The company’s technology is backed by GBL Systems Corporation, a long-standing government contractor known for its work in AI and autonomous systems for national defense.

 “We’re excited to introduce Phnix Fire to this impressive audience of risk management professionals,” said Jim Buscemi, CEO of Phnix Fire. “As the frequency and intensity of wildfires continue to rise, we’re committed to helping insurers, brokers, and their clients understand how intelligent suppression systems can dramatically reduce property loss and enhance insurability.”

 Phnix Fire’s solutions are already being deployed at high-risk properties across California, integrating advanced hardware and predictive AI models inspired by research from NASA’s Jet Propulsion Laboratory (JPL), a leading fire-science institution. The company’s mission is to help property owners, insurers, and communities move beyond traditional mitigation toward true resilience.
